Big Wage Suits Tricky To Navigate As Circuit Split Lingers
Two appeals court rulings that cracked down on wage and hour group litigation have led to a circuit split that remains in place after the U.S. Supreme Court refused to step in. Here, Law360 marks the rulings' first anniversary by examining their impact and limits over the last 12 months.

Logistics Co. To Pay $3.25M To End Unpaid Wage Suit
A logistics company has agreed to pay $3.25 million to nearly 5,300 workers, settling a lawsuit in Illinois federal court alleging meal breaks violations and overtime miscalculations.

Logistics Workers Can Pursue Unpaid Wage Suit Collectively
An Illinois federal judge on Wednesday conditionally certified a group of logistics workers in a lawsuit over allegedly unpaid wages, rejecting their employer's argument that their claims are too distinct to proceed together.
